Mass-screening of a female population for detection of early carcinoma of the breast.

S Jakobsson, B Lundgren, O Melander, T Norin.   

Abstract

In 1969-1970 a breast mass-screening was undertaken in Gävle, with thermography and questionnaire. Mammary radiography and clinical examination of subjects with abnormal screening reports and of a group of normal subjects were performed. In spite of having achieved early detection of malignant tumours in many cases with a preponderance of carcinoma cases in the abnormal group, thermography was found to have considerable drawbacks as a screening method.
